Control solution results
If test results fall outside the range
printed on the test strip vial, repeat the
test. Results that fall outside the
expected range may indicate:
Procedural error
Control solution that has not been
shaken enough
Expired or contaminated control
solution
Improper coding of the meter
Dirt on test strip holder or on test
area beneath the test strip holder
Test strip deterioration
Expired or contaminated test strip
